The presumed successor to the POCO X2 is claimed to be not a Xiaomi re-brand, as shown in the schematics. Though the outline still looks a lot like the Redmi K30 Series, a few design cues will separate itself. For starters, there’s a textured portion for the majority of the back panel. A large branding of “POCO” is also outlined. The cameras are in a rounded-rectangular shape but within a large, circular module. All in all, this phone may be the POCO X3.
POCO X2 launched back in February 2020. Counting back the months, it’s been nearly seven months. Usually, after six months, brands introduce a successor of a mid-range phone. While the listing confirmed 64MP quad-cameras, 5160mAh battery with 33W fast charging for the initial specs, we can speculate that the X3 might also feature 120Hz and better than Snapdragon 730G chipset. Though we wouldn’t mind seeing Snapdragon 765G, it feels like Dimensity 1000+ is the way to go provided the age of the Qualcomm chipset. We’re also hoping to see AMOLED instead of IPS LCD.
